tambourine

noun tam·bou·rine \ˌtam-bə-ˈrēn\

: a small musical instrument that is held in one hand and played by shaking or hitting it with the other hand

Full Definition of TAMBOURINE

:  a small drum; especially :  a shallow one-headed drum with loose metallic disks at the sides played especially by shaking or striking with the hand

Origin of TAMBOURINE

Middle French tambourin, diminutive of tambour
First Known Use: 1579
